BCN2420 Cyclo(Pro-Val)
Cyclo(Pro-Val) shows cyctoxic, moderate antifungal and weak antitumor activities in vitro, it can inhibit the growth of Bacillus subtilis with the minimal inhibitory concentration (MIC) value of 0.8 g/L. Cyclo(Pro-Val) and cyclo(Pro-Tyr) are toxic to both suspension cells and seedlings of Pinus thunbergii, which may offer some clues to research the mechanism of pine wilt disease caused by pine wood nematode.

BCN2440 Ganoderic acid Z
1. Ganoderic acid zeta has cytotoxicity in vitro against Meth-A and LLC cell lines. 2. The binding affinities of ganoderic acid DM and Z (ΔGbind, −16.83 and−10.99 kcal mol−1) are comparable to that of current commercial drug oseltamivir (−23.62 kcal mol−1);Ganoderic acid DM is a potential source of anti-influenza ingredient, with novel binding pattern and advantage over oseltamivir, it has steric hindrance on the 150 cavity of N1 protein, and exerts activities across the H274Y and N294S mutations, is the attractive candidates of novel neuraminidase (NA) inhibitors.
BCN2441 Ganoderic acid AM1
1. Ganoderic acid AM1 treatment for 48 h inhibited the proliferation of HeLa human cervical carcinoma cells with IC(50) values of 19.8+/-0.7 microM.
